Company Description JOB DESCRIPTION
Hunt Utility Services is a privately held company providing management and support services for Sharyland Utilities, L.L.C., a Texas-based electric transmission utility. We are committed to providing safe, reliable, and efficient transmission and substation services, ensuring operational excellence, and investing to support the infrastructure needs of the Electric Reliability Council of Texas grid.
Position Summary
We are looking for a dedicated
Health, Safety, and Environmental (HSE) Managerwho is eager to make a significant impact on our organization. In this crucial role, you will lead and enhance our comprehensive HSE programs. Your responsibilities will include developing, implementing, and maintaining HSE policies and training initiatives that ensure compliance with regulations and promote a culture of safety, health, and environmental stewardship throughout all operations.
Responsibilities
+ Collaborate closely with colleagues from other business units and departmental peers to promote a sustainable and proactive health, safety and environmental culture. + Provide leadership and communication to enhance HSE awareness across the Company. + Serve as the primary point of contact for internal risk management personnel as well as external agencies and auditors. + Participate in planning meetings for high-risk projects, providing input on HSE considerations.
+ Develop and update HSE programs, policies and procedures in alignment with regulatory requirements and industry best practices. + Lead the implementation of all relevant standards, including but not limited to OSHA, National Electric Code (NEC), National Electric Safety Code (NESC), the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A), the United States Environmental Protection Agency (USEPA) and the United States Fish & Wildlife Service (USFWS). + Design, deliver and coordinate HSE training programs for field and office employees, including new hire orientation and ongoing certifications. + Develop, maintain and implement contractor HSE orientation programs consistent with Company requirements.
+ Conduct regular on-site inspections and audits to identify hazards and ensure compliance with HSE policies. + Work with project managers, field supervisors and office personnel to address HSE concerns promptly and mitigate risks. + Develop and implement corrective action plans to resolve non-compliance or other HSE risks.
+ Lead investigations of HSE incidents, including but not limited to injuries and near misses, identifying root causes and implementing corrective actions + End-to-end ownership of incident management processes, including standardized documentation and reporting processes to appropriate internal and external parties. + Develop and maintain detailed incident records and reporting mechanisms for regulatory agencies, leadership and operations as required. + Collaborate with Human Resources to develop Return-to-Work plans for injured employees.
+ Track HSE performance metrics, including, but not limited to, incident rates, near-miss reports, and training completion. + Develop, implement and track leading indicator metrics to proactively produce positive results. + Identify trends and opportunities to enhance HSE performance and recommend improvements. + Develop HSE dashboards and reports.
+ Ensure proper documentation of all HSE policies, incidents, inspections, employee training records, and contractor compliance. + Management of proactive HSE training and equipment program, including tracking and monitoring for compliance with internal and industry standards. + Primary responsibility for the claims management process, including initial reporting, developing and implementing mitigation strategies in partnership with HCI Risk Management and operations. + Maintain and update required documentation, including, but not limited to, employee certifications, training completion records, contractor HSE status, and Safety Data Sheets (SDS).
